Description
Although Adam and Eve have been evicted out of the Garden, the world is still a paradise. The Border Wars have ended and Enoch has settled into a quiet life in the mountains far from the chaos in Nod. However, spiritual forces are conspiring against Enoch and all those who remain faithful to the teachings of Adam, the Firstborn. What begins as an annual pilgrimage to the Garden of Eden, quickly turns into a desperate battle for survival. Spiritual forces collide as Enoch and his fellow travelers are captured by the Cainites, only to be freed by a resourceful slavegirl and a gladitorial giant. Pursued by relentless enemies who are aided by demonically controlled dragonriders, Enoch and his small band race against time in order to save a tribe from the vengeance of Cain, all the while burdened with a cryptic message from an angel which forces him to continue on his pilgrimage in spite of the obstacles he encounters.
About the author
I was raised in a rural area in southern Oregon now referred to as the "Oregon Outback." When I was fifteen years old I accepted Christ as my Lord and Savior. I moved to California to go to school and I graduated from California State University, Sacramento with a degree in Criminal Justice. I joined the Sacramento Police Department in 1991 and enjoyed working patrol and in other problem oriented police units before being selected to the SWAT team in 2001 where I am currently assigned. I have been happily married for almost 25 years and have two wonderful children. This is my first novel.
